Haverhill, in west Suffolk, is home to this Boots community pharmacy, registered with the General Pharmaceutical Council under number 1037151. As part of one of the UK's best-known pharmacy chains, this branch serves the local community with prescription dispensing, a range of over-the-counter medicines and general health guidance. That said, the services available can vary between branches, so getting in touch with this store directly before visiting is always a sensible move.
